The Sales Administrator will work support the processing of new business through our Point-Of-Sale System.

Principal Accountabilities:

  • Process finance proposals in our Point-Of-Sale online system; entering customer personal details and finance quote figures.
  • Monitoring system updates on the status of finance proposals & transposing this into a customer portal system.
  • Work closely with our internal Underwriting and Payout departments to progress proposals successfully through our Point-Of-Sale online system e.g. contacting customers for additional proofs, uploading documents, challenging declined decisions.
  • General administration.
  • To assist line manager with their specific departmental responsibilities and to adhere to all regulations and requirements.

Dimensions / Budgets:

This is an office based role Monday to Friday | 9am – 5.30pm/9.30 to 6pm (Rota dependent) - WFH 2 days when full training is completed.

Knowledge, Experience, Qualifications:

  • Ideally educated to at least A-level standard.
  • Previous customer service experience would be beneficial.
  • PC literate – good working knowledge of Microsoft Office applications (Word, Excel, PowerPoint).
  • Strong organisational/time management skills.
  • Strong attention to detail.
  • Capable of working under pressure at times.
